The Resurrection of an Ancient Capital
1.Located on the banks of the Lancang: River in Jinghong City, Xishuangbanna, Gaozhuang Xishuangjing is not just a scenic spot but a colossal cultural landmark that reimagines the glory of the ancient Dai kingdom. The name "Gaozhuang Xishuangjing" translates from the Dai language as "Nine Towers and Twelve Villages," reflecting the grand landscape layout of the ancient Jinghong city. It is a massive cultural tourism complex that serves as a gateway to the rich heritage of the Dai people and the diverse cultures of the Lancang-Mekong river basin. Walking through its streets, visitors are transported into a world where traditional Dai architecture blends seamlessly with Southeast Asian flair, creating a unique "City of Starry Light" that comes alive when the sun goes down,.
2.The Spiritual Center: Jinghong Great Golden Pagoda
3.Standing at the heart of Gaozhuang: Xishuangjing is the magnificent Jinghong Great Golden Pagoda (Dajinta). Rising 66.6 meters into the sky, this pagoda is a masterpiece of Dai Buddhist architecture and serves as the spiritual anchor of the entire complex. Surrounded by four smaller pagodas representing the neighboring countries of the Mekong region (China, Laos, Myanmar, Thailand), the structure symbolizes the cultural unity of "One River, Six Countries." By day, the pagoda’s golden spires gleam under the tropical sun, exuding a sense of solemnity and reverence. By night, it transforms into a glowing beacon, illuminating the bustling night market below and providing a stunning backdrop for photographers and travelers alike,.
The Legend of the Starlight Night Market
4.At the foot of the Great Golden: Pagoda lies the world-renowned Starlight Night Market (Xingguang Yeshi), often hailed as the largest night market in Southeast Asia. As darkness falls, thousands of stalls light up, creating a sea of twinkling lights that rivals the starry sky. This vibrant market is a sensory feast, offering an overwhelming array of goods, from exquisite ethnic handicrafts, Dai brocades, and wood carvings to trendy accessories. The air is filled with the aromas of Dai barbecue, tropical fruits, and refreshing iced drinks. It is a place where the religious solemnity of the pagoda meets the lively hustle of worldly life, creating a magical atmosphere that defines the nightlife of Xishuangbanna,.
A Floating Market on the Mekong
Within the night market area, visitors can also experience the Mekong River Six Countries Floating Market. Here, small boats drift along the artificial canals, selling unique goods and snacks, reminiscent of the traditional floating markets found in Thailand and Vietnam. This water-based market adds a layer of romanticism and fluidity to the Gaozhuang experience. Visitors can take a boat ride to navigate through the lights and reflections, enjoying a different perspective of this dazzling "Oriental Venice." The fusion of water, light, and architecture creates a dreamlike setting that is perfect for relaxation and immersion in the local vibe.
